A protest rally was held in Karachi on Sunday against the “enforced disappearance” of BSAC Chairperson Sabiha Baloch’s brother Shahmir Baloch. Students, activists and people from all walks of life participated in the rally and demanded the safe release of Shahmir Baloch and all the other Baloch missing persons.

Addressing the protestors, the speakers said that student politics is in decline due to a “state-sponsored” crackdown. They said that some hostile elements are trying their absolute best to put an end to student politics in Balochistan, and the recent disappearance of the BSAC chairperson’s brother is one example of it.

They said that the “enforced disappearances” are accelerating in Balochistan – hundreds of individuals go missing from different areas and only a handful of them return home. They said that the “abduction” of Shahmir Baloch is a human rights violation, and the rights groups must take notice of it. They said that Sabiha Baloch has always been the voice for the downtrodden – now it is our turn to stand beside her in these tough times.
